>> I am running a feisty box under kdm. I have a user set that uses both
>> gnome and KDE. The KDE users have more active options for logging off,
>> including switching users, than the gnome users. gdm gives gnome users
>> greater flexibility than KDE users. So, it seems that both gdm and kdm
>> have chosen to become ghettos. Why?
>>
>
> it's just a _login_ manager. KDE users get all those options from inside
> their own session, so go with gdm and don't worry about it.
>
I'm not sure that's true. I know that the GNOME fast user switching
tool refuses to work if KDM is running instead of GDM. I'm not sure if
the same is true in reverse with KDE+GDM.
